Cons

  • Drawers fall off/apart easily (extremely common complaint; multiple reports of drawers falling apart within days or weeks, even with minimal weight. This is described as a major defect).
  • Poor quality materials (extremely common complaint; specifically thin plywood for drawer bottoms is mentioned, and reports of easily scratched and non-water resistant surfaces). Reports of chipping/peeling paint/finish. Poor quality particle board (mentioned).
  • Small drawer capacity (mentioned, but contradicted by at least one review mentioning spacious drawers).
  • Sharp drawer pulls (mentioned).
  • Drawers don''t open far enough (mentioned).
  • Surface easily scratches (mentioned). Surface is not water resistant (mentioned).
  • Difficult to open and close drawers (mentioned).
  • Drawer slides are not robust (extremely common complaint; one review notes the replacement of a ball bearing system with a simpler, but apparently still problematic solution. Reports of ball bearings falling out. Reports of breakage after just over a year of use). Drawer tracks/slides break easily (mentioned).
  • Strong unpleasant odor (mentioned in two reviews, persisting for months).
  • Missing screws in packaging (mentioned).
  • Inconsistent quality between units (mentioned).
  • Instability; prone to tipping, especially with multiple drawers open simultaneously (mentioned).
  • Drawer back panels too short, causing items to fall out (mentioned).
  • Short lifespan; several reports of failure within 1-2.5 years of use.

Comments

Assembly can be time-consuming (mentioned). One review mentions that the included manual''s images didn''t accurately reflect the product''s design. Some describe needing to regularly tighten screws to maintain stability. The quality of the product appears inconsistent, with some units functioning well for extended periods while others fail rapidly. One review suggests that the quality of the drawer mechanisms may have improved over time. Several reviewers mention difficulties with the drawer slides, indicating design or manufacturing flaws. The product is described as unsafe for households with small children due to the risk of tipping. Some units arrived with damaged parts. One review mentions that the depth (35cm) is less than ideal. A significant number of reviews highlight the poor durability of the drawer slides, leading to frequent breakdowns and rendering the drawers unusable.
